Bille Flops a Flush to Crack Aces
Level 7
: Blinds 400/800, 800 ante
Romain Bille opened to 1,600 from under the gun and was called by all four of his opponents.
The dealer fanned a flop of Q♦2♦K♦ and he continued for 2,000. Jeremy Cauchard in the cutoff called, but Romain Bille on the button raised to 7,500. The blinds folded and Beisel called, while Cauchard folded.
Bille fired a second barrel to 12,000 on the J♠ turn. Beisel check-called and the checked the 7♠ river with A♦A♣. Bille checked back with 8♦6♦ for a flush to take the pot and extend his massive lead.
